Hall of Famer Robert Parish recently met Celtics head coach Joe Mazzulla for the first time, expressing strong approval of Mazzulla's coaching philosophy. Parish believes the current Celtics team, under Mazzulla, embodies the same 'take no prisoners' toughness and defensive focus that defined the championship teams of the 1980s. He highlighted Mazzulla's ability to instill a team-first mentality, ensuring all players feel valued and prepared to contribute.
Parish observed that the Celtics have regained their defensive identity, a crucial element for success. He praised Mazzulla's people skills, essential for earning player buy-in. While acknowledging the current team's collective success, Parish ultimately gives the edge to the 1986 Celtics, citing the unparalleled impact of Bill Walton, a player for whom he claims no opponent had an answer.
